      Leibinger Jet 3 up

      With the Leibinger Jet 3 up adapter kit for G3, Zünd is able to offer a convenient, versatile solution for marking and coding a wide variety of materials. The inkjet printer from Leibinger can be integrated perfectly on a Zünd G3 cutter with an adapter kit. Like that, cutting and printing can take place in the same production phase without interruption. The Leibinger Jet 3 up is suitable for marking materials with printed characters and barcodes or for drawing lines. Applications for this printing tool are varied and numerous, including product tracking & tracing, optimization of logistics and quality control. Designed for multi-shift operation, the Leibinger Jet 3 up requires remarkably little maintenance. The system uses high-quality inks that offer good adhesion and dry quickly without releasing toxic fumes.

      Linear Measurement Sensors

      They have many names, Linear Potentiometers, Linear Pots, Linear position sensors but in essence they are one of the most common forms of measuring device for linear position. They are incredibly simple to use relative to other devices, infinite resolution, output is proportional to stroke length and very robust. Not all Linear pots are the same. Ours have unique features to ensure long trouble free life in the most harsh of environments from motorsport to structural monitoring. From measuring linear position or displacement in a wide variety and broad range of manufacturing and process equipment. Options include 4-20mA output, front or rear facing cable exits, Ingress protection IP65/67, spring return versions, rod ends or pop flanges.

      LM Series stainless steel EHEDG certified hygienic levelling foot

      LM.F-HD-SST levelling elements for ground mounting are intended for use in environments where high hygiene is required and are certified according to EHEDG guidelines. The surface beneath the base is protected by rings that prevent dirt from entering, when the levelling element is mounted onto the supporting floor with screws through the holes provided in the element itself. The mounting and correct positioning of the holes is therefore essential for the sealing of the various rings. For optimum mounting of the levelling element it is required the use of screws NT-HD-SST. The adjustable protective sleeve, which covers the threaded part of the stem, is provided both at the top and bottom with a protective ring, as well as the base of the threaded stem. These rings prevent access to dirt inside the coupling between the threaded stud and the adjustable protective sleeve. The finish quality of stainless steel parts prevents dirt adhering and facilitates cleaning. The static load values in the table below are the result of laboratory tests in which the load has been applied perpendicularly to the base. Such values have to be considered as purely indicative and must be verified under the specific conditions of use. Under common working conditions, side or angular loading increases the stress on the levelling element and reduces its carrying capacity. It's the user's responsibility to determine, case by case, whether the product is suitable for the intended use.

      Load Cells

      Instron® is the only testing system manufacturer that designs and manufactures its own load cells. This ensures that Instron load cells meet the unique requirements of material testing systems such as high accuracy over a wide measurement range, high stiffness, resistance to offset loads, accurate alignment and excellent zero stability. These load cells are made within Instron’s manufacturing center in High Wycombe, United Kingdom. All Instron load cells are individually temperature-compensated and tested for accuracy and repeatability on a calibration apparatus that is traceable to international standards, with a measurement of uncertainty that does not exceed one-third of the permissible error of the load cell.       LTB300

      LTB300 is a 30% certified bio-based tooling system offering an excellent surface finish, curing rapidly at low temperatures, and can be delivered on short lead times. LTB300 is a novel prepreg tooling system for manufacturers who are looking for a material that is both more environmentally friendly and of equally high-performance to the incumbent systems. The resin system is tailored to 200gsm carbon fabric for the surface plies and 650gsm or 1000gsm fabrics for bulking plies to provide a conventional 1-8-1 or a more rapid 1-5-1 configuration. Tack and drape have been optimised to provide operators with a system to laminate high quality tools in record time. Initial cure temperatures of 45°C provide a tool in just 12 hours with an ultimate Tg of over 200°C achievable after post cure. Initial cure can comfortably be achieved with a rapid 8 hours at 55°C or 6 hours at 60°C.

      LVDTs

      LVDT (Linear Variable Differential Transformer), is an absolute position/displacement transducer that will convert a position or linear displacement from a mechanical reference (zero, or null position) into a proportional electrical signal containing phase (for direction) and amplitude (for distance) information. The LVDT operation does not require an electrical contact between the moving part (probe or core assembly) and the coil assembly to work, but instead relies on electromagnetic coupling; this and the fact that LVDTs can operate without any built-in electronic circuitry are the primary reasons why they have been widely used in applications where long life and high-reliability equipment under very severe environmental conditions as required, such as in Military/Aerospace, process controls, automation, robotics, nuclear, chemical plants, hydraulics, power turbines, and many others. LVDT’s come in two different ranges, either DC or AC output. DC versions, in general, have integral electronics or there is limited need for complex signal conditioning or AC variants which will require signal conditioning.
